Does Snapchat reduce video quality?

“Yes, Snapchat does reduce video quality to some extent.”

Snapchat is a fun way to share your moments with your friends, but there are some glitches in the app. You might have noticed that when you recorded the video, its quality was fine, but when you shared this video, its quality dropped, and the video turned out blurry. Snapchat compresses photo quality as well.

Several factors contribute to this reduction:
  • Snapchat uses video compression algorithms to reduce file size for faster uploading and saving.
  • Snapchat typically limits video recording to 1080p, even if your phone’s camera is capable of higher resolutions.
  • How good your videos look can depend on how fast your internet is. If your internet is slow, both when you’re sending and receiving stuff, it can make your videos not look as good.

Why are my Snapchat videos blurry when I post them?

There are several reasons why Snapchat videos become blurry when you post them.

  • Snapchat videos turn out blurry when we share them because Snapchat uses video compression to reduce file size so that it becomes easy for a user to upload and save the file.
  • It also depends on your phone’s camera quality. If the video you’re uploading is initially low quality, it may become even blurrier after compression.
  • Older phones always face more compression issues than newer phones.
  • It also depends on your Snapchat settings. Check if any setting related to “video optimization” or “data saving” is enabled.

Does Snapchat reduce video quality on my iPhone?

Yes, on the iPhone, Snapchat compresses video quality to reduce file size, making it easier for the user to upload and save the video.

Although iPhones can technically record in 4K, Snapchat typically limits video recording to 1080p. This limitation itself reduces the captured detail compared to higher resolutions.

Different iPhone models have different cameras and processing capabilities. Newer iPhones with better cameras and advanced processing generally produce higher-quality videos with less compression blur, even on Snapchat.

How do I stop Snapchat from reducing video quality?

Unfortunately, completely stopping Snapchat from reducing video quality is impossible due to its compression algorithms and limitations. But you can minimize the impact with the help of the following methods:.

  • Clear cache.
  • Update the app.
  • Connect to a strong Wi-Fi network.
  • Record in good lighting.
  • Clear the memory on your phone.
  • Minimize movement because shaky or fast-moving videos tend to compress poorly and appear blurry.
  • Disable the “video optimization” or “data saving” options.
